Synchrony Financial (NYSE: SYF) director adds dividend units
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Synchrony Financial (SYF) reported that director Ellen M. Zane acquired 14 dividend equivalent units on August 17, 2026, credited as dividends on common shares underlying her restricted stock units. Each unit is the economic equivalent of one share of Synchrony Financial common stock, and her directly held balance after the accrual is 32,241 units/shares, with the balance adjusted over time for rounding of fractional shares.

Footnotes (2)
- F1. Represents dividend equivalent units accrued on August 17, 2026 as dividends that were paid on the common shares underlying restricted stock units. The dividend equivalent units vest proportionately with and are subject to settlement and expiration upon the same terms as the restricted stock units to which they relate. Each dividend equivalent unit is the economic equivalent of one share of Synchrony Financial common stock.
- F2. Balance adjusted to account for rounding of fractional shares over time.

FAQ
What insider transaction did SYF director Ellen M. Zane report on this Form 4?
Ellen M. Zane reported acquiring 14 dividend equivalent units on August 17, 2026. These units were accrued as dividends on common shares underlying her restricted stock units and are economically equivalent to Synchrony Financial common stock.
What are dividend equivalent units in the context of SYF’s Form 4 filing?
Dividend equivalent units are credits that mirror dividends on common shares tied to restricted stock units. For Ellen M. Zane, each unit is the economic equivalent of one share of Synchrony Financial common stock and vests and settles on the same terms as the related RSUs.
Were the SYF dividend equivalent units granted to Ellen M. Zane part of a 10b5-1 trading plan?
No. The Form 4’s Rule 10b5-1 checkbox is not checked, and there is no footnote indicating a trading plan. The acquisition reflects automatic accrual of dividend equivalent units on existing restricted stock units.
Do the dividend equivalent units for SYF vest immediately for Ellen M. Zane?
No. The filing states the dividend equivalent units vest proportionately and are subject to settlement and expiration on the same terms as the restricted stock units to which they relate, rather than vesting all at once.
